The Technical Edge: How TCCA Delivers Premium Water Clarity

Unlike liquid chlorine or calcium hypochlorite, TCCA provides a high-strength, slow-release chlorine source (90% available chlorine) that ensures even distribution and extended efficacy. Here’s how it solves critical spa challenges:

  • Consistent Disinfection: TCCA dissolves gradually, maintaining stable chlorine levels (1–3 ppm) for 72+ hours. This prevents dangerous fluctuations that compromise water safety.
  • Algae & Biofilm Prevention: Its high oxidizing power disrupts microbial growth at the source, eliminating stubborn algae and biofilm that cloud water and clog filters.
  • pH Stability: TCCA’s buffering effect keeps pH in the ideal range (7.2–7.8), reducing the need for frequent pH adjustments and chemical overdosing.
  • Reduced Labor Costs: A single TCCA dose lasts longer than conventional chlorine, cutting weekly chemical handling by 40% and freeing staff for higher-value tasks.

For high-volume resorts with multiple hot tubs, pools, and hydrotherapy zones, TCCA’s reliability translates to fewer emergency maintenance calls and consistent guest satisfaction.

FAQ: TCCA for Spa Resort Water Management

Q1: How does TCCA compare to bromine for spa disinfection?
A: TCCA offers 3x higher chlorine strength, faster action against bacteria, and lower cost per use. Bromine requires higher doses and struggles in warm water (above 35°C), making TCCA ideal for most climate-controlled spas.

Q2: Is TCCA safe for guests with sensitive skin?
A: Yes. When dosed correctly (1–3 ppm), TCCA produces minimal chloramines—common irritants—due to its stabilized release. Resorts report 90% fewer skin/eye complaints versus liquid chlorine.

Q3: How often should I dose TCCA in a busy spa?
A: Typically every 2–3 days, depending on bather load. Envo provides a free dosing calculator based on your spa’s volume and usage patterns.

Q4: Can TCCA be used in saltwater spas?
A: Absolutely. TCCA is compatible with all water types, including saltwater systems, without disrupting mineral balance.

Q5: What’s the shelf life of bulk TCCA?
A: When stored in a cool, dry, sealed container (away from direct sunlight), TCCA remains effective for 24 months.
